Enjoy The Weekend While Eyeing Irma: Scarsdale's Weather
Here are the latest details on what's coming up around Hartsdale and Hurricane Irma.

SCARSDALE, NY — While all eyes are on the Category 4 hurricane about to hit Florida, Hudson Valley residents will be enjoying a temperate weekend. It'll be great for outdoor activities — just not for swimming! The sun will be shining and temps will be 10-15 degrees below normal.
"So while we’ll have nice weather this weekend, it will be a bit of an early fall preview," said Bill Potter of Hudson Valley Weather.

Here's what the National Weather Service predicts for southern Westchester this weekend:
- Today: Mostly sunny, with a high near 73. West wind 9 to 13 mph.
- Tonight: Partly cloudy, with a low around 54. Northwest wind around 8 mph.
- Saturday: Sunny, with a high near 70. North wind 8 to 10 mph.
- Saturday Night: Mostly clear, with a low around 50. North wind 6 to 8 mph.
- Sunday: Sunny, with a high near 70. Northeast wind around 8 mph.
- Sunday Night: Mostly clear, with a low around 53.
